Description

The Forum 2004 Expo Shanghai China is organised by the International Exhibitions Bureau and the Municipal Government of Shanghai.

It is the second forum that has been organised in light of the preparations for the universal exhibition of 2010 which will take place in Shanghai. The 91 Member States of the BIE elected in December 2002, China (Shanghai), to host the universal exhibition of 2010 with the theme Better City, Better Life.

The first forum took place in Shanghai on the 30th and 31st October 2003 with the theme Better City, Better Life, the theme of Expo 2010 Shanghai facing the future with the following four sub-themes:

  • Expo, scientific innovation and human life.
  • Expo and urban economic development.
  • Expo and Cultural Integration and Diversity.
  • Expo and sustainable urban development.

The minutes of this forum are available on request to the BIE.

The second Forum 2004 Expo 2010 Shanghai China Cultural Diversity and Cultural Integration in Cities in the 21st Century will take place in Paris on the 25th of June 2004.
It will unite international experts, scientists and known figures from the cultural world, the political scene and the business world into three discussion groups:

  • Cultural diversity in cities of the 21st Century.
  • Cultural integration in cities of the 21st Century.
  • Towards a new urban culture in the 21st Century.
